Nhà Hàng Ngon
Great place to experience a wide variety of traditional Vietnamese dishes in one location. The menu is extensive, covering specialties from different regions, and everything we tried was well-prepared and flavorful.
The grilled fish was perfectly cooked with a nice balance of spices, the fried rice was fragrant and not greasy, and the clam soup was light, aromatic, and comforting. Desserts were also a highlight—classic Vietnamese sweets done right, not overly sweet.
The atmosphere is lively and authentic, making it ideal for both tourists and locals who want to explore Vietnamese cuisine. Service was efficient despite the restaurant being quite busy.
Prices are reasonable for the quality and variety offered. Highly recommended if you want a reliable introduction to Vietnamese food in a comfortable setting.
